by Chiyin on Jun 30th, 2009 @ 10:25 amI don’t have anything against Blackberries, if I didn’t have an iPhone my choice would be a Crackberry (just not the Storm). And it also seems that they can save your life if you fall down a crevasse… At least that’s what the Telegraph is saying:
A skier who slipped into a crevasse in the Swiss Alps was saved from falling 700ft to his death by his Blackberry mobile phone.
David Fitzherbert’s half-inch wide handset in his breast pocket caused him to get wedged in a crack of ice, stopping him from falling further.
